W279 RDD is a 2000 BMW 523 in Green with a 2,494c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 22 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.2%.

Across all 2000 BMW 523 models, the average MOT pass rate is 69.9% with a typical mileage of 111,598 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a BMW 523 f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 17,201 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W279 RDD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 523 typ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 26 years old, this BMW 523 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
